Marijuana and Brain Function: Exploring the Neurological Effects

Cannabis, a psychoactive plant with a long history of consumption, exerts a range of effects on brain function. Its primary element, THC, interacts with the endocannabinoid system, a complex network of receptors and neurotransmitters involved in regulating mood, memory, appetite, and mental activity. While some studies suggest potential therapeutic benefits of cannabis, others highlight its potential to disrupt cognitive abilities, particularly in adolescents whose brains are still maturing.

  • Studies on the long-term neurological impacts of cannabis consumption are ongoing and often generate conflicting results. Factors such as age of initiation, frequency of use, and individual genetic predisposition can all influence the degree of potential effects.
  • Additional research is needed to fully understand the complex interplay between cannabis and brain function, allowing for informed judgments regarding its consumption in both medicinal and recreational contexts.

The Science Behind Cannabis: Unveiling its Effects on the Brain

Cannabis, a substance with a long history, exerts its effects by interacting with the complex endocannabinoid system in the brain. This system plays a crucial role in regulating a variety of physiological processes, including mood, desire, and slumber. When cannabis is consumed, its primary psychoactive compound, THC (tetrahydrocannabinol), binds to cannabinoid receptors, triggering a cascade of biological changes. These alterations can lead to the positive effects associated with cannabis use, as well as potential side effects such as impaired thinking and balance.

  • The specific effects of cannabis can vary depending on several factors, including the individual's genetics, the strain of cannabis used, the amount consumed, and the method of ingestion.
  • Investigations into the neurological effects of cannabis are ongoing, with scientists continually uncovering new insights into its complex interactions with the brain.
